System for higher mode oscillation damping in the UNK accelerating module
Description
The main elements and performances of accelerating module higher mode damping system in the 3000 GeV accelerating-storage complex (ASC) are described. The system is developed taking into account calculation topology of higher mode fields and requirements to their coupling impedances. Results of experiments on higher mode damping in an experimental model of ASC system are presented. The investigations have shown the possibility to use the system of three dampers on each ASC module resonator for the decrease of coupling impedances at higher modes to the threshold level in the frequency range from 300 to 1500 MHz
